Block 1680566

2d45fb2d0d60a1d894adbfdd86b3095ca56a12bcea595c950b5d7acf9bde4707
Transactions1
Height1680566
Confirmations3687674
TimestampWed, 19 Apr 2017 18:24:41 UTC
Size (bytes)205
Version2
Merkle Rootf67505c36ac4531101b2e74e91536a9c7faa9a165d0bfea0695a16dee644897f
Nonce1799034155
Bits1c244bdd
Difficulty7.052944927874985

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3687674 Confirmations80 FTC